1. Andaman & Nicobar Islands

The Andaman & Nicobar Islands beckon families with their unspoiled beaches and crystal-clear waters, providing a tropical haven blending excitement and serenity. Snorkeling, scuba diving, and island excursions unveil the vibrant underwater world and pristine coral reefs. Discover the storied Cellular Jail, encounter indigenous tribes, and bask in Radhanagar Beach’s allure, offering a rich tapestry of experiences for all family members to enjoy.

2. Srinagar, Jammu & Kashmir

Srinagar, often called the ‘Paradise on Earth,’ enthralls families with its peaceful Dal Lake. Here, traditional houseboats offer serene stays, and shikara rides become cherished moments of togetherness. The well-kept Mughal gardens, including Shalimar Bagh and Nishat Bagh, create a picturesque backdrop for leisurely strolls. Local markets brim with exquisite handicrafts, pashmina shawls, and spices, ensuring delightful shopping experiences. Whether it’s a picnic by snow-fed streams, exploring ancient mosques, or savoring panoramic views of the Himalayan peaks, Srinagar offers a harmonious mix of nature, culture, and relaxation, perfect for families.

5. Darjeeling, West Bengal

Escape the city bustle and immerse your family in Darjeeling’s tranquil beauty. Marvel at the Himalayan backdrop and vast tea gardens, offering a serene retreat. Experience the iconic Darjeeling Himalayan Railway, a UNESCO gem, for a nostalgic toy train journey amid stunning vistas. Discover colonial architecture, serene monasteries, and the breathtaking sunrise from Tiger Hill. Darjeeling promises a perfect blend of nature, culture, and adventure for every family member.

6. Jaipur, Rajasthan

Jaipur, the lively capital of Rajasthan, invites families with its magnificent forts, elaborate palaces, and deep-rooted history and culture. The grandeur of the Amber Fort, the delicate details of the Hawa Mahal, and the fascinating astronomical instruments of Jantar Mantar captivate both young ones and adults. Alongside elephant rides, puppet shows, bustling bazaars brimming with handicrafts, and delectable Rajasthani cuisine, Jaipur promises a diverse and memorable experience for the whole family.
